Bug description:
Upload available in PPA: https://launchpad.net/~dotnet-
bootstrap/+archive/ubuntu/dotnet8.0.108-noble-stage2
[ Impact ]
* This SRU aims to enable the ppc64el architecture on .NET 8 targeting Ubuntu
24.04 (Noble Numbat). This architecture has already been enabled for .NET
8 on Oracular Oriole.
* This came up as a request from IBM [0] and is now part of the .NET team's
roadmap for the Oracular Oriole cycle.
* Per the changelog of the package in the PPA, the changes introduced in this
upload are only related to the enablement of ppc64el.
[ Test Plan ]
* On a ppc64el machine, run the steps outlined in the .NET SRU Test Plan
document [1].
[ Where problems could occur ]
* The changes introduced in this upload have already been tested by IBM [0]
in a PPA upload made available to them.
* ppc64el has also been enabled for .NET 8 on Oracular.
* The patches introduced to fix various FTBFS and autopkgtest failures on
ppc64el are only modifying parameters in unit test projects within the .NET
code-base as well as the autopkgtest testrunner code-base and its related
libraries. These should not impact "shippable" products that land in the
final binary packages.
* If a problem occurs, it would be limited to .NET on ppc64el and will show
up when using the product with normal day-to-day operations, which the test
plan should be able to reproduce.
[ Other Info ]
* The ppc64el build will require a bootstrap once it hits -proposed. The
bootstrap package has been prepared and is available in a PPA [2]. It will
be uploaded to the Ubuntu Bootstrap PPA by an Archive Admin once we're
ready to bootstrap.
* When this upload hits -proposed, the ppc64el build will stay in dependency
wait status until the bootstrap package is uploaded and the Launchpad team
triggers the bootstrap. The .NET team (Toolchains/Foundations) will drive
the coordination of these tasks once we're there.
